Our Solar Panel Repair Services in Mesquite
Inverter Repair & Replacement
Inverter failure is the number one reason Mesquite systems go dark, especially on installs from before 2015. Those older string inverters ran hot, and Texas attic heat does not help. A replacement inverter for a typical Mesquite ranch home runs $1,200 to $2,400 installed depending on system size and whether we need to update the rapid shutdown components to current Oncor code. We stock current inverters, so most swaps in 75150 or 75181 happen within the same week we diagnose the fault.

Microinverter Replacement
Hail doesn’t always crack the glass on a panel. Sometimes it kills the microinverter underneath, and you won’t see it from the ground. Your panel looks fine, your Enphase app shows one module underperforming, and you assume the panel is bad. We run module-level diagnostics to find the actual fault. Individual microinverter replacement on Mesquite homes typically costs $180 to $450 per unit, and we carry Enphase parts on the truck so there’s no three-week wait for shipping.

Wiring & Connector Repair
Squirrels, birds, and North Texas wind all take a toll on rooftop wiring over time. Chewed insulation, corroded MC4 connectors, and loose junction boxes cause arc faults that shut down strings or the whole system. We trace the fault, repair or replace the damaged section, and torque every connection to spec. Most wiring repairs in Mesquite land in the $150 to $350 range depending on how much of the run needs replacing and whether we’re working on a single-story ranch or a two-story build off I-635.

Panel Replacement After Damage
When quarter-size hail hits a panel at 60 miles per hour, you don’t just lose output, you lose integrity. Microcracks spread, water creeps in, and what starts as a 4% production dip becomes a dead panel. We source Class 4 impact-rated replacements matched to your existing array wattage and voltage. Replacement panel cost in Mesquite runs $300 to $600 per panel installed, and we handle the insurance documentation with specific detail that adjusters in Dallas County accept.

Common Solar Panel Repair Problems We See in Mesquite Homes
- Roof leaks around panel mounts on aging ranch homes. The original 3-tab shingles on 1960s through 1980s builds lose their granular grip over time, and water tracks under the flashing without anyone noticing until a ceiling stain appears. We pull the affected modules, reseal the penetrations with new flashing, and re-rack to current wind uplift standards before the leak turns a repair into a renovation.
- Hail-damaged microinverters hiding under unbroken glass. A module can look perfectly fine from the ground while the unit underneath is dead. Homeowners blame the panel, we run diagnostics, and the real story comes out. Module-level testing matters here because Mesquite gets more hail hits per decade than almost any market in the country.
- Orphaned systems with no monitoring and no support. The installer went under, the monitoring portal went dark, and now the array is just sitting there. We take these on regularly, trace the existing wiring, replace failed components, and get monitoring back online so the system actually earns its keep.
- Undersized electrical panels blocking repair work. A surprising number of Mesquite’s original 100-amp service panels can’t safely support a modern repaired array with updated rapid shutdown and inverter requirements. We identify this during the site survey and handle the panel upgrade as part of the repair scope so the work passes Oncor interconnection on the first inspection.
Pricing for Solar Panel Repair in Mesquite, TX
Straight numbers so you know what to expect. Inverter replacement in Mesquite runs $1,200 to $2,400. Microinverter replacement runs $180 to $450 per unit. Wiring and connector repair runs $150 to $350. Full panel replacement after hail or impact runs $300 to $600 per panel installed. Roof leak repair around mounts, including pulling and re-racking affected modules and replacing flashing, runs $400 to $1,100 depending on the number of penetrations and the condition of the existing shingles.
What moves the number: roof pitch and access on two-story sections, whether we’re matching an older panel that’s been discontinued, and whether your electrical service needs a 100-amp to 200-amp upgrade as part of the repair scope. Hail damage on a solar panel is almost never repairable in the field. Once the glass is cracked or the cell structure is compromised, the panel needs replacement. What can surprise homeowners is that the panel often looks fine from the ground while the microinverter underneath is dead. We run diagnostics before we write anything up, so you don’t pay to replace a panel when the problem is actually a $180 microinverter.
